Description

The sundial, dating from 1700, is located approximately 20 meters south of the nave of the Church of St. Michael in West Felton. It features a sandstone pedestal that was added in 1748. The sundial has a short column with a slight curve, known as entasis, and a moulded cap. At the time of the last survey in May 1986, the brass plate and gnomon were missing. The base consists of two circular steps, which may have originally served as the base for a medieval churchyard cross. The pedestal is said to bear the initials "JBR" and "JBS," attributed to John Bassnet of Rednal and John Bassnet of Sandford, who were churchwardens, although these initials were illegible during the resurvey.
